Actually I did not select _any_ source package, only binaries. So 
obviously I got a different error than you.

As for the synchronisation, I think I just misunderstood the logistics 
of the mirrors. Previously I thought the sites were centerally managed 
by the Cygwin project using some coordinated mirroring machanism, while 
now, after some reading, I believe the mirror sites are totally 
autonomous which could be updated hourly, daily, weekly, or not at all! 
So, as you hinted, I will just use the Esslingen server since it's 
updated more frequently, and I do recommand it to all other european 
users, especially those within the German Research Network (DFN).
